Western Carolina’s Larry Hunter Stepping Down After 13 Seasons
Larry Hunter today announced that he is stepping down as the Western Carolina head men’s basketball coach with the completion of the 2017-18 season. Hunter, who just wrapped up his 13th season at the head of the Catamount program, was named the head coach of WCU men’s basketball in April, 2005. “We are so very

Missouri Western Men’s Basketball Coach Brett Weiberg Resigns
Missouri Western State University Director of Athletics Josh Looney announced Thursday that the University has accepted the resignation of men’s basketball head coach Brett Weiberg. Weiberg spent five seasons (2013-18) as head coach at MWSU and compiled a 47-93 overall record, including a 29-69 mark in MIAA play. “Brett has led our men’s basketball program with high
